The remnants of Hurricane Helene will bring tropical downpours mainly this morning. Flash flooding will be possible with an additional 2 to 4 inches expected in some places. In addition to the rain, strong winds are forecast. The highest winds are expected across the higher elevations of the east TN, southwest VA, southwest NC mountains, and Cumberland Plateau. However strong pressure gradients will exist across the region and thus the lower elevations of the Tennessee valley will likely experience some high winds Friday morning. With soils incredibly saturated, trees are likely to fall during this period of high winds. .DAYS THREE THROUGH SEVEN...Saturday through Wednesday No additional hazardous weather is expected at this time. Flood waters will be receding and may still pose a threat before streams retreat back within their banks. .S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T... Reports of wind damage or flooding is very appreciated. $$

Widespread power outages are expected. Travel will be difficult, especially for high profile vehicles.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Remain in the lower levels of your home during the windstorm, and avoid windows. Watch for falling debris and tree limbs. Use caution if you must drive. && $$

Creeks and streams may rise out of their banks.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- Widespread showers and some embedded thunderstorms can be expected at times through Friday as the remnants of Helene approaches the region. Periods of torrential rainfall are expected during this time which may lead to flash flooding.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... You should monitor later forecasts and be alert for possible Flood Warnings. Those living in areas prone to flooding should be prepared to take action should flooding develop. Turn around, don`t dr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ood deaths occur in vehicles. && $$
